The Omni S2 feels like a premium piece of home technology with a solid build quality and a clean, modern design that blends into a home environment. It features a translucent top cover showing internal workings and a glowing ring light that indicates the robot's cleaning mode.

The Omni S2 reaches up to 30,000 pascals of suction pressure, which places it among the most powerful robot vacuums available.

The multi-cone cyclone system efficiently separates debris from airflow, keeping the filter cleaner for longer. This maintains strong airflow and consistent cleaning performance over extended use, preventing the typical decline seen in other robot vacuums.

The robot consistently handles a mix of fine dust, loose hair, and larger particles in a single pass. There is no scattering, pushing debris forward, or visible residue left behind, demonstrating smooth and controlled pickup.

After running multiple cleaning cycles with the same amount of debris each time, the amount of collected debris remained consistent, with no visible drop in performance. The filter also stayed cleaner than expected, indicating sustained airflow.

The robot is built to climb carpets up to 2 inches thick. It automatically increases suction and lifts its chassis when transitioning onto carpets, maintaining strong cleaning performance on thicker surfaces.

The system recognizes changes in surface, adjusting its approach near edges of tasseled rugs to avoid catching on fringe and calibrating suction for thin carpets without unnecessary power draw.

The Omni S2 uses a 29 cm self-cleaning roller mop that applies 15 N of pressure, continuously washing itself during cleaning to prevent spreading dirty water and actively scrubbing the floor.

The reviewer ran multiple cleaning cycles with consistent debris loads and observed no visible drop in performance, with the filter remaining cleaner than expected. This consistency is attributed to its multi-cone cyclone technology, which efficiently separates debris and maintains airflow, preventing suction from declining over time.
The hands-on demonstration showed the robot consistently handling various dry debris, pulling everything in cleanly without hesitation, scattering, or leaving residue. An extending edge brush also actively reaches into tight spaces and pulls debris back into the main cleaning path, improving overall coverage in corners.
The system utilizes a 29 cm self-cleaning roller mop that applies 15 N of pressure, continuously washing itself to prevent spreading dirty water. It effectively broke down and lifted a stain without streaks or residue. A subsequent wipe test with a white cloth confirmed no visible dirt remained. The system also uses electrolyzed water, designed to eliminate 99.99% of bacteria without chemical solutions.
After a dedicated test, the reviewer observed that the robot's brush remained clean without noticeable hair wrapping around it. This feature ensures more consistent performance across cleaning sessions and reduces the need for frequent manual hair removal from the brush.
When transitioning onto carpet, the robot automatically increases suction and lifts its chassis, allowing it to climb carpets up to 2 inches thick. It also recognizes changes in surface, adjusting its approach for tasseled rugs to avoid catching on fringe and calibrating suction for thin carpets, maintaining strong cleaning performance.
The robot is able to detect and navigate around a variety of objects smoothly, avoiding getting stuck or pushing them around. It also handles thresholds between rooms without any issues, utilizing its detailed 3D mapping capabilities and AI to plan routes and adapt its behavior to the environment.
